Finding Mission Viejo: It's Easier Than You Think
If you're planning a visit, let me break it down for you: Mission Viejo is nestled in the heart of Orange County, California. It's like the county's favorite child, you know? To give you some geographical context, it's about 49 miles southeast of Los Angeles. So, if you're coming from the City of Angels, you're in for a bit of a drive. Things to Do in Mission Viejo: Beyond Lawn Mowing
Okay, so you’ve found Mission Viejo. Now what? Well, while it might seem like a place where the most exciting thing to do is mow the lawn, there’s actually quite a bit to keep you entertained. From hiking and biking trails to shopping and dining, Mission Viejo has something for everyone. Oh, and let's not forget Lake Mission Viejo, a man-made oasis perfect for kayaking, paddleboarding, or just lounging by the shore.
